代码函数文档数据集CodeFunctionDocumentationDataset-humsmughal

代码函数文档数据集CodeFunctionDocumentationDataset-humsmughal

数据来源:互联网公开数据

标签:代码分析, 软件工程, 自然语言处理, 函数文档, 机器学习, 代码生成, 文本理解, Python

数据概述: 该数据集包含来自GitHub的Python代码库中的函数及其对应的文档字符串,旨在用于代码分析、文档生成等任务。主要特征如下: 时间跨度:数据未标明具体时间,视作静态代码快照。 地理范围:数据来源于GitHub上的开源Python项目,覆盖范围广泛。 数据维度:数据集包括多个字段,如“repo”(代码库名称)、“path”(文件路径)、“func_name”(函数名称)、“original_string”(函数定义)、“language”(编程语言)、“code”(函数代码)、“code_tokens”(代码标记)、“docstring”(文档字符串)、“docstring_tokens”(文档字符串标记)、“sha”(提交哈希值)、“url”(代码库URL)、“partition”(数据分区)。 数据格式:CSV格式,包含train_data.csv, valid_data.csv和test_data.csv三个文件,分别用于训练、验证和测试。

数据用途概述: 该数据集具有广泛的应用潜力,特别适用于以下场景: 研究与分析:适用于软件工程、自然语言处理等领域的学术研究,如代码自动生成、代码理解、文档生成、代码搜索等。 行业应用:为软件开发行业提供数据支持,尤其适用于代码辅助工具的开发,如代码补全、代码注释、代码质量评估等。 决策支持:支持软件项目的代码规范化、文档自动化和代码可维护性评估。 教育和培训:作为编程和软件工程课程的辅助材料,帮助学生和研究人员深入理解代码与文档之间的关系。 此数据集特别适合用于探索代码与文档字符串之间的关联,从而构建能够理解代码并生成高质量文档的机器学习模型,提升代码的可读性和可维护性。

packageimg

数据与资源

附加信息

字段
版本 1.0
数据集大小 396.6 MiB
最后更新 2025年5月31日
创建于 2025年5月31日
声明 当前数据集部分源数据来源于公开互联网,如果有侵权,请24小时联系删除(400-600-6816)。